UPDATE: Authorities have found the woman and say she is safe.


The Lafourche Parish Sheriff’s Office is looking for a 31-year-old Thibodaux woman who was last seen a week ago at an establishment in the city.

Authorities are looking for Beatrice Clark, 31, of Thibodaux. She is pictured in the story. 

Clark was reported missing by family on Dec. 15. Two days before that, she dropped off her three kids to a relative at an apartment on Winder Road East in Thibodaux. She’s not made contact with family since, as of earlier this week. 


Authorities said that Clark was seen on Dec. 14 at a casino on East Bayou Road in Thibodaux. 

The woman is 5-foot, 1-inch tall and weighs about 185 pounds. She is black and has black hair with dark eyes. 

She may be in a black Chevy Trailblazer.
